1 | #ifndef __SMC91X_H__ | |
2 | #define __SMC91X_H__ | |
3 | ||
4 | /* | |
5 | * These bits define which access sizes a platform can support, rather | |
6 | * than the maximal access size. So, if your platform can do 16-bit | |
7 | * and 32-bit accesses to the SMC91x device, but not 8-bit, set both | |
8 | * SMC91X_USE_16BIT and SMC91X_USE_32BIT. | |
9 | * | |
10 | * The SMC91x driver requires at least one of SMC91X_USE_8BIT or | |
11 | * SMC91X_USE_16BIT to be supported - just setting SMC91X_USE_32BIT is | |
12 | * an invalid configuration. | |
13 | */ | |
14 | #define SMC91X_USE_8BIT (1 << 0) | |
15 | #define SMC91X_USE_16BIT (1 << 1) | |
16 | #define SMC91X_USE_32BIT (1 << 2) | |
17 | ||
18 | #define SMC91X_NOWAIT (1 << 3) | |
19 | ||
20 | /* two bits for IO_SHIFT, let's hope later designs will keep this sane */ | |
21 | #define SMC91X_IO_SHIFT_0 (0 << 4) | |
22 | #define SMC91X_IO_SHIFT_1 (1 << 4) | |
23 | #define SMC91X_IO_SHIFT_2 (2 << 4) | |
24 | #define SMC91X_IO_SHIFT_3 (3 << 4) | |
25 | #define SMC91X_IO_SHIFT(x) (((x) >> 4) & 0x3) | |
26 | ||
27 | #define SMC91X_USE_DMA (1 << 6) | |
28 | ||
29 | #define RPC_LED_100_10 (0x00) /* LED = 100Mbps OR's with 10Mbps link detect */ | |
30 | #define RPC_LED_RES (0x01) /* LED = Reserved */ | |
31 | #define RPC_LED_10 (0x02) /* LED = 10Mbps link detect */ | |
32 | #define RPC_LED_FD (0x03) /* LED = Full Duplex Mode */ | |
33 | #define RPC_LED_TX_RX (0x04) /* LED = TX or RX packet occurred */ | |
34 | #define RPC_LED_100 (0x05) /* LED = 100Mbps link detect */ | |
35 | #define RPC_LED_TX (0x06) /* LED = TX packet occurred */ | |
36 | #define RPC_LED_RX (0x07) /* LED = RX packet occurred */ | |
37 | ||
38 | struct smc91x_platdata { | |
39 | unsigned long flags; | |
40 | unsigned char leda; | |
41 | unsigned char ledb; | |
42 | }; | |
43 | ||
44 | #endif /* __SMC91X_H__ */ |
